Privacy Concerns with Security Cameras

While security cameras serve a valuable purpose in enhancing safety and deterring crime, they also raise significant privacy concerns. The constant surveillance by security cameras can make individuals feel like their every move is being watched and recorded without their consent.

One major issue is the potential for misuse of security footage. If not properly secured, this footage could fall into the wrong hands, leading to identity theft, blackmail, or other malicious activities. Additionally, the widespread deployment of security cameras in public spaces can erode the sense of privacy that individuals expect when going about their daily lives.

Furthermore, the technology used in security cameras is advancing rapidly, raising questions about the extent of data that can be collected and how it is being used. Facial recognition, biometric data capture, and other advanced features can further intrude on individuals’ privacy and personal freedoms.

As society grapples with the balance between security and privacy, it is essential to consider the ethical implications of widespread surveillance and implement measures to protect individuals’ rights while ensuring public safety.

Ethical Considerations of Surveillance Technology

Surveillance technology raises important ethical considerations, particularly in terms of privacy invasion and the potential for abuse. While security cameras can enhance public safety and deter criminal activities, they also have the capacity to intrude on individuals’ privacy rights.

One key ethical concern is the balance between security and privacy. While it is crucial to protect public safety, it is equally important to respect individuals’ right to privacy. The widespread use of surveillance technology can create a sense of constant monitoring and surveillance, leading to feelings of discomfort and infringement of personal liberties.

Another ethical issue is the potential misuse of surveillance data. If not properly regulated, the data collected by security cameras can be exploited for purposes other than public safety, such as tracking individuals’ movements, profiling behavior, or violating confidentiality.

Furthermore, the deployment of facial recognition technology in surveillance systems raises concerns about civil liberties and discrimination. The use of biometric data without consent can lead to unauthorized surveillance and potential abuses of power.

Ultimately, ethical considerations surrounding surveillance technology require careful deliberation and oversight to ensure that the benefits of security do not come at the expense of individuals’ privacy and civil rights.

Alternatives to Traditional Security Cameras

While traditional security cameras are effective in monitoring activity, some people may find them invasive. Fortunately, there are alternative security solutions that can provide peace of mind without compromising privacy.

1. Smart Home Security Systems

Smart home security systems offer a range of features, such as motion sensors, door and window sensors, and alarms, to protect your home without the need for constant video surveillance. These systems can alert you to any unusual activity and allow you to monitor your home remotely.

2. Video Doorbells

Video doorbells are a popular alternative to traditional security cameras, as they provide a way to monitor your doorstep without capturing footage of the entire property. With two-way audio and motion detection, video doorbells offer a discreet way to enhance security while respecting privacy.
